Abstract

A checkout counter having an optical scanning unit located therein and includes a surface portion comprising a scale apparatus which includes a transparent portion enabling scanning beams projected by the optical scanner unit to be transmitted through the scale apparatus for reading a coded label on a merchandise item positioned on the scale apparatus. The scale apparatus generates data signals representing the weight of the merchandise item which are then transmitted to a processor means which also receives data signals from the scanning unit identifying the merchandise item. The processor means will generate the price of the merchandise item using the data signals received. The price of the merchandise item is then displayed on a display unit and printed by a printing unit on a customer's receipt.
